India and Malaysia have announced plans to strengthen their partnership in the semiconductor sector, aiming to boost cooperation amid rising global demand for advanced chips. The move, reported by Reuters, underscores both countries’ commitment to enhancing their technological capabilities and securing supply chains in a competitive market. This deepening collaboration is expected to foster innovation, investment, and greater integration within the semiconductor industry, signaling a strategic push to position South and Southeast Asia as key players in the global tech landscape.
India and Malaysia Set Ambitious Goals to Strengthen Semiconductor Supply Chains
In a significant move to bolster the global semiconductor ecosystem, India and Malaysia have pledged to enhance their partnership by aligning strategies and investments aimed at making their supply chains more resilient and agile. Both countries recognize the strategic importance of the semiconductor industry in driving technological innovation and economic growth, especially amid ongoing global shortages. Their collaboration focuses on fostering research and development, encouraging local manufacturing, and implementing policies to attract multinational semiconductor companies.
Key areas of cooperation include:
- Joint investment initiatives to establish semiconductor fabrication and assembly facilities
- Shared R&D programs to accelerate next-generation chip technology
- Policy frameworks to support skill development and infrastructure upgrades
- Supply chain diversification to reduce dependency on traditional hubs
| Initiative | India’s Role | Malaysia’s Role |
|---|---|---|
| Fab Facility Development | Land & incentives | Technical expertise & operations |
| Talent Training | Academic partnerships | Vocational programs |
| Supply Chain Integration | Raw material sourcing | Component assembly |
